BREVARD, NC (February 11, 2015) - Students from the VIZ Youth Leadership program joined with leaders from all over Transylvania County during a special program day covering Local Government.
Mayor Jimmy Harris, City Council members Mac Morrow, Maurice Jones, and Ann Hollingsworth, Board of Education members Marty Griffin, Betty Scruggs, and Tawny McCoy were among the elected officials who attended this year. County Manager Jaime Laughter, City Manager Joe Moore, TC Board of Elections Director Karen Brinson, and City of Brevard Planning staff Josh Freeman and Daniel Cobb gave presentations, as well as Dr. Jeff McDaris, Glenda Huggins McCarson, Brian Weaver, and Jeremy Gibbs from the world of education.
This year, county commissioners were missed as they attended a series of workshops for commissioners from all over NC.
The purpose of the day was to inform future leaders about how government works for them, and through their efforts as well. Students learned that about 400 staff make everything happen for city and county government, along with another 100 or more volunteers who sit on citizen boards and commissions. The day culminated in an exercise where students had to advocate for future spending in an education budget, based on limited resources and more than enough good ideas for the funding available.
Some students played the role of board members in this workshop, while fellow students advocated for proposals to fund theoretical school initiatives from the arts to science to early college. Thanks to the leaders who volunteered their time, students learned a vast amount about the inner workings of local institutions.
Students enjoyed an informative lunch with the mayor and city council, superintendent and school board, city and county managers, where they were able to ask their own questions to learn from local leaders firsthand. Thanks VISION and all our participants from local government for helping our students to grow in this important session!

The University of Hartford offers a variety of undergraduate and graduate degree programs to prepare teachers for work in settings from preschools to universities. At the core of our teacher training is providing students with real-world experiential learning beginning with tutoring during their first semester freshman year, evolving in subsequent semesters to internships, professional apprenticeships, practica, and student teaching.
